A key management framework for secure group communication in wireless mobile environment

机译:无线移动环境中安全组通信的密钥管理框架

摘要

Multicast functionality can be used to enable group communicationmore efficiently than the traditional unicast networks. Like unicastenvironments, multicast or group-based applications are expected todeliver same level of service to both end users and service orcontent providers. One of the problem areas concerns with provisionof secure group communication is the management of keying material,which is primarily managed by an infrastructure, referred to as agroup key management framework (GKMF). The main function of a GKMFis providing common cryptographic key(s) to all group members of amulticast group communication.While security issues pertaining to deployment of secure groupcommunication in fixed unicast networks are widely research, verylittle consideration is given for establishing such communicationsin wireless mobile environments (WMobEs). Inherent characteristicsof WMobEs such as restricted capabilities of mobile devices, as wellas mobility of group members provide further challenge for deployingsecure group communication in such environments.Thus, this thesis concerns key management frameworks for securegroup communication in WMobEs.There are three main parts to the work. First, we begin with anintroduction to multicast technology, including its capability toenable group (or multicast) communication. Second, we focus the workon one area, the management of group keying material within a GKMF,including its main components and processes (or protocols). Third,we propose a specification for a GKMF for secure groupcommunication, based on a specific wireless mobile architecture.Finally, we conclude our work by identifying future researchdirections.The main contribution of this thesis is to design, specify andanalyze a GKMF for group communication in WMobEs.
